Hi Matt,Schultz98 wrote: ↑Tue Feb 27, 2024 9:05 am Hey everyone! I've been lurking for a few weeks and wanted to introduce myself, I'm Matt and I'm from Long Island, NY. Military history and technology has interested me all of my life. For the past 15 or so years I have researched, collected late Soviet/Rusfed infantry equipment, and travel to take part in historical and modern milsim bbwar games as often as life will allow! For work I fix, modify and custom build the airsoft gun replicas for clients at a local proshop/field. I also do the same on the side as well for customers around the country, and also refinish rifle laminated wood furniture sets to replicate soviet farctory finishes using historically accurate processes and materials.
Recently a coworker brought in a new rc truck in and showed me how advanced rc had become, and within a day or so I bought my pre-upgraded Heng long T72 and Leopard 2a6,haha. I'm hoping to learn as much as I can to expand functionality of my tanks and make em look pretty after-hours in my workshop.
My goals for now are
●Upgrade bb unit
●add servo recoil/lift for cannon
●gyro stabilization/leveling
●dual-feed fpv camera system: standard/thermal
●cannon smoke/flash to work with side airsoft unit
●internal LEDs to light airsoft tracer bbs
●upgrade speaker to something better
●upgrade IR battle receiver
Thanks for having me!

The t72 and leopard were both technically spec'd the same besides the rubber pad tracks on the Leo, but the leopard was cheetah quick in comparison for some reason. Yesterday I decided to put red 390 motors in the t72, and it had the exact effect I wanted, they are now the same speeds. I also bought some extra t72 and t90 accessory packs with all the kontakt-5 from toucan so I can modify the t72 which appears to he an AV or B into a T72BA which has thermals. I also have seen some photos of Ukranian military attaching kontakt 1 and 5 to leopards, so I may do that as well! Next up I will need to figure out paint
